| OLD | NEW | 
|---|
| 1 /* | 1 /* | 
| 2  * Copyright (C) 2010 Google Inc. All rights reserved. | 2  * Copyright (C) 2010 Google Inc. All rights reserved. | 
| 3  * Copyright (C) 2013 Apple Inc. All rights reserved. | 3  * Copyright (C) 2013 Apple Inc. All rights reserved. | 
| 4  * | 4  * | 
| 5  * Redistribution and use in source and binary forms, with or without | 5  * Redistribution and use in source and binary forms, with or without | 
| 6  * modification, are permitted provided that the following conditions are | 6  * modification, are permitted provided that the following conditions are | 
| 7  * met: | 7  * met: | 
| 8  * | 8  * | 
| 9  *     * Redistributions of source code must retain the above copyright | 9  *     * Redistributions of source code must retain the above copyright | 
| 10  * notice, this list of conditions and the following disclaimer. | 10  * notice, this list of conditions and the following disclaimer. | 
| (...skipping 17 matching lines...) Expand all  Loading... | 
| 28  * (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E | 28  * (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E | 
| 29  * O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. | 29  * O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. | 
| 30  */ | 30  */ | 
| 31 | 31 | 
| 32 #include "config.h" | 32 #include "config.h" | 
| 33 #include "modules/webdatabase/SQLTransactionBackendSync.h" | 33 #include "modules/webdatabase/SQLTransactionBackendSync.h" | 
| 34 | 34 | 
| 35 #include "bindings/v8/ExceptionState.h" | 35 #include "bindings/v8/ExceptionState.h" | 
| 36 #include "core/dom/ExceptionCode.h" | 36 #include "core/dom/ExceptionCode.h" | 
| 37 #include "core/dom/ScriptExecutionContext.h" | 37 #include "core/dom/ScriptExecutionContext.h" | 
| 38 #include "core/platform/sql/SQLValue.h" | 38 #include "modules/webdatabase/sqlite/SQLValue.h" | 
| 39 #include "core/platform/sql/SQLiteTransaction.h" | 39 #include "modules/webdatabase/sqlite/SQLiteTransaction.h" | 
| 40 #include "modules/webdatabase/DatabaseAuthorizer.h" | 40 #include "modules/webdatabase/DatabaseAuthorizer.h" | 
| 41 #include "modules/webdatabase/DatabaseBackendContext.h" | 41 #include "modules/webdatabase/DatabaseBackendContext.h" | 
| 42 #include "modules/webdatabase/DatabaseSync.h" | 42 #include "modules/webdatabase/DatabaseSync.h" | 
| 43 #include "modules/webdatabase/SQLError.h" | 43 #include "modules/webdatabase/SQLError.h" | 
| 44 #include "modules/webdatabase/SQLResultSet.h" | 44 #include "modules/webdatabase/SQLResultSet.h" | 
| 45 #include "modules/webdatabase/SQLStatementSync.h" | 45 #include "modules/webdatabase/SQLStatementSync.h" | 
| 46 #include "modules/webdatabase/SQLTransactionClient.h" | 46 #include "modules/webdatabase/SQLTransactionClient.h" | 
| 47 #include "modules/webdatabase/SQLTransactionSync.h" | 47 #include "modules/webdatabase/SQLTransactionSync.h" | 
| 48 #include "modules/webdatabase/SQLTransactionSyncCallback.h" | 48 #include "modules/webdatabase/SQLTransactionSyncCallback.h" | 
| 49 #include "wtf/PassRefPtr.h" | 49 #include "wtf/PassRefPtr.h" | 
| (...skipping 187 matching lines...) Expand 10 before | Expand all | Expand 10 after  Loading... | 
| 237     if (m_sqliteTransaction) { | 237     if (m_sqliteTransaction) { | 
| 238         m_sqliteTransaction->rollback(); | 238         m_sqliteTransaction->rollback(); | 
| 239         m_sqliteTransaction.clear(); | 239         m_sqliteTransaction.clear(); | 
| 240     } | 240     } | 
| 241     m_database->enableAuthorizer(); | 241     m_database->enableAuthorizer(); | 
| 242 | 242 | 
| 243     ASSERT(!m_database->sqliteDatabase().transactionInProgress()); | 243     ASSERT(!m_database->sqliteDatabase().transactionInProgress()); | 
| 244 } | 244 } | 
| 245 | 245 | 
| 246 } // namespace WebCore | 246 } // namespace WebCore | 
| OLD | NEW | 
|---|